Defining Cosmetology

El Dorado Hills CA hair stylist cutting hairCosmetology is a profession that is everything about making the human body look more beautiful with the use of cosmetics. So naturally it makes sense that many cosmetology schools are referred to as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the word cosmetics, but basically a cosmetic may be almost anything that improves the look of a person’s skin, hair or nails. In order to work as a cosmetologist, most states require that you undergo some kind of specialized training and then become licensed. Once licensed, the work environments include not only El Dorado Hills CA beauty salons and barber shops, but also such places as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, after they have gained experience and a customer base, open their own shops or salons. Others will begin seeing customers either in their own residences or will travel to the client’s house, or both. Cosmetology college graduates are known by many names and are employed in a wide range of specializations including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As already stated, in the majority of states practicing cosmetologists have to be licensed. In a few states there is an exception. Only those performing more skilled services, for instance h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Others employed in cosmetology and less skilled, such as shampooers, are not required to get licensed in those states.

Cosmetology Degrees and Certificates

nail techs training at El Dorado Hills CA beauty schoolThere are primarily two pathways offered to receive cosmetology training and a credential after complet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) course,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s normally take 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ree ordinarily tak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in all of the major areas of cosmetology. Shorter programs are available if you wish to concentrate on just one area, for example hair coloring. A degree program will also probably feature management and marketing training in order that graduates are better prepared to operate a parlor or other El Dorado Hills CA business. More advanced degrees are not prevalent,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such specializations as salon or spa management. Whichever type of program you opt for, it’s important to make certain that it’s certified by the California Board of Cosmetology. Many states only approve schools that are accredited by certain highly regarded agencies, such as the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Online Cosmetology Training

student attending online beauty school in El Dorado Hills CAOnline beauty classes are advantageous for El Dorado Hills CA students who are working full-time and have family responsibilities that make it challenging to attend a more traditional school. There are a large number of online cosmetology school programs offered that can be accessed via a home computer or laptop at the student’s convenience. More traditional cosmetology programs are frequently fast paced given that many programs are as brief as 6 or 8 months. This means that a large amount of time is spent in the classroom. With online programs, you are covering the same amount of material, but you are not spending numerous hours outside of your home or commuting to and from classes. On the other hand, it’s imperative that the school you pick can provide internship training in area salons and parlors so that you also get the hands-on training necessary for a complete education. Without the internship part of the training, it’s impossible to gain the skills needed to work in any area of the cosmetology profession. So be sure if you choose to enroll in an online school to confirm that internship training is provided in your area.

Is the School Accredited? It’s important to make certain that the cosmetology school you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education certified local or national agency,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must measure up to their high standards assu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ation may also be essential for acquiring student loans or financial aid, which typically are not obtainable in 95762 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in several states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, a number of El Dorado Hills CA businesses will not hire rec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more positively upon those with accredited training.

Is Plenty of Live Training Provided?  Practicing and perfecting cosmetology techniques and abilities demands lots of practice on volunteers. Check how much live, hands-on training is provided in the beauty classes you will be attending. Some schools have salons on campus that enable students to practice their growing talents on real people. If a beauty program offers minimal or no scheduled live training, but rather relies heavily on utilizing mannequins, it might not be the best option for developing your skills. Therefore search for alternate schools that furnish this kind of training.

El Dorado Hills, California

El Dorado Hills (EDH) is an unincorporated census-designated place (CDP) in El Dorado County, California, 22 miles (35 km) east of the state capital of Sacramento. The population was 42,108 at the 2010 census, up from 18,016 at the 2000 census.[3] This growth is a combination of population increase within the 2000 CDP boundaries and expansion of the boundaries. The area of EDH was expanded from 17.9 square miles (46 km2) in 2000 to 48.606 square miles (125.89 km2) in 2010.[3]

El Dorado Hills residents and businesses are most closely affiliated with El Dorado County, a generally rural area. El Dorado County is part of the Sacramento Metropolitan Area because it is socially and economically integrated with the much larger Sacramento County and especially the city of Folsom.[4][5] El Dorado Hills is recognized nationally for its high median household income, ranking 77th in CNN Money Magazine's best places to live in 2007,[6] with the median household income for 2007 over $115,000.[7]

El Dorado Hills is about 18.6 miles from the 1848 gold find site in Coloma, the impetus for the California Gold Rush. Gold was washed down the South Fork of the American River, into areas now in El Dorado Hills and Folsom, but farming and ranching supplanted the Gold Rush. Portions of two Pony Express routes in this area from 1860-1861 remain as modern El Dorado Hills roads.[citation needed] El Dorado Hills includes the longest surviving section of the Lincoln Highway, the first U.S. transcontinental highway.[citation needed] This section, part of the Pioneer Branch, passes through historic Clarksville and is the predecessor of the modern US 50 route.
